Why August Is the Perfect Time to Schedule Your A/C Tune-Up

As the hottest days of summer begin to wind down, many homeowners assume their air conditioner has made it through another season without any problems. But August is actually one of the smartest times of the year to schedule an air conditioning tune-up. After working hard through weeks of hot temperatures, your system deserves a little attention before heading into the next season.

Think of your air conditioner like your car. Even if it’s running well, regular maintenance helps prevent costly breakdowns and keeps everything operating efficiently. A professional tune-up allows a trained technician to inspect the system, clean important components, check refrigerant levels, tighten electrical connections, replace or clean filters, and identify small issues before they become expensive repairs.

One of the biggest benefits of routine maintenance is improved energy efficiency. Dust, dirt, and worn components force your system to work harder than necessary, which can lead to higher utility bills. A properly maintained air conditioner uses less energy while providing the same level of comfort, helping homeowners save money throughout the remainder of the cooling season.

August is also an ideal time because HVAC companies are often able to address maintenance before the busy fall and winter heating season begins. Scheduling service now helps ensure your system is ready if late-summer heat waves continue and gives you peace of mind knowing your equipment is in excellent condition.

Another advantage of an annual tune-up is extending the life of your air conditioner. Replacing an HVAC system is one of the larger investments a homeowner will make. Preventive maintenance helps reduce unnecessary wear and tear, allowing your equipment to last longer and perform more reliably year after year.

Homeowners can also help keep their systems running efficiently by changing air filters regularly, keeping outdoor condenser units free of leaves, grass, and debris, and making sure indoor vents remain unobstructed. These simple habits improve airflow and reduce strain on the system between professional maintenance visits.

Many people don’t think about their air conditioner until it stops working—often during the hottest day of the year. Unfortunately, emergency repairs are usually more expensive and far less convenient than routine maintenance. Investing in a yearly inspection is one of the easiest ways to avoid unexpected breakdowns and keep your family comfortable.
